Sunday’s Grand Prix from Spa-Francorchamps in Belgium’s Ardennes Forest is a highlight on the Formula 1 calendar. For everyone apart from Australian Daniel Ricciardo that is. Days before this year’s race the popular driver discovered his contract with the McLaren team was being cancelled at the end of the current season.
They say “what doesn’t kill you makes you stronger” – let’s hope that is the case with the 33-year-old on Sunday as, on paper, he has a car that should perform exceptionally well on a circuit where full-throttle high-speed racing is the order of the day.

The eight-time F1 race winner has an excellent record at this venue. In fact, with a win, second and a third, this is probably his most successful venue.
Vitally, the 2022 McLaren has repeatedly shown its liking for fast-flowing circuits like Spa-Francorchamps. While probably still proving to be a superior car on Sunday, the Ferrari is unlikely to show its best this weekend. It prefers smaller faster venues with plenty of low-speed cornering.

Elsewhere, there’s reason to think the vast majority of cars will complete the race. Last time, in Hungary, every starter was classified as a race finisher. Sunday’s race-day weather forecasts suggest there will be no rain and temperatures will not go above 25 degrees.
Component busting high temperatures and slippery wet tracks are traditionally the leading factors for race-ending accidents or incidents.
